I need help on how I'm going to balance my alk, calcium ect. I want to keep water changes to a minium 150 gallons a week would be too much so I want to dose alk and calcium or set up reactors.

1. For a 1500 gallon reef would dosing DYI 2 part, mag, and trace elements be better or having a calcium reactor, kalk Wasser reactor and dosing trace.

2 If I dose how should I make the solution? It's going to be DYI so I'm using baked baking soda for alk and some sort of calcium solution. I need help on what I need if I'm making my own solutions.

3 If I can make alk, calcium, and trace elements stable along with coral growth do I need to do waterchanges?

I would go with a calcium reactor for that size system. I would add vinegar spiked kalk if needed.
Do you need to do water changes? That is a much more difficult question that really only you can answer. I think the real questions is what do you want to accomplish/think is accomplished by water changes?
